QCDmmkb.dll file information
The process QCDmmkb belongs to the software Quintessential Player or AMIPConfigurator or QCDmmkb by Quinnware.
Description: File QCDmmkb.dll is located in a subfolder of "C:\Program Files". Known file sizes on Windows XP are 6,656 bytes (94% of all occurrence), 7,680 bytes.A .dll file (Dynamic Link Library) is a special type of Windows program containing functions that other programs can call. This .dll file can be injected to all running processes and can change or manipulate their behavior. The program has no visible window. There is no detailed description of this service. It can change the behavior of other programs or manipulate other programs. File QCDmmkb.dll is not a Windows system file. There is no description of the program. QCDmmkb.dll is able to record inputs. QCDmmkb.dll seems to be a compressed file. Therefore the technical security rating is 76% dangerous, however also read the users reviews.
